You can import the css file on App.vue, inside the style tag.
<style>
@import './assets/styles/yourstyles.css';
</style>
Also, make sure you have the right loaders installed, if you need any.

In your App.vue file you can do this to import a css file in the style tag
<template>
<div>
</div>
</template>
<style scoped src="@/assets/styles/mystyles.css">
</style>

If you want to append this css
file to header
you can do it using mounted()
function of the vue file. See the example.
Note: Assume you can access the css
file as http://www.yoursite/assets/styles/vendor.css
in the browser.
mounted() {
let style = document.createElement('link');
style.type = "text/css";
style.rel = "stylesheet";
style.href = '/assets/styles/vendor.css';
document.head.appendChild(style);
}

There are multiple ways of including a css file in your vue app. The way I prefer is to have a single css file import inside the main.js file for your vue app.
You can have multiple scss/css files which you can import in this main/styles.css file inside your asset folder. You can import fonts from CDN inside this main css file.
Another way is of course to use style tag inside your vue components
